A Book on Sanjay Dutt



Sanjay Gupta, filmmaker, is paying his friend Sanjay Dutt the ultimate tribute. He’s commissioned a 3-volume biography on the superstar to be written by journalist-author Neelesh Mishra.
Explaining about the book, Sanjay Gupta told the reporters that he didn’t think that Sanju’s life could be encapsulated in one book. His life was not only exceptionally eventful, but also very inspiring. Therefore they had decided to divide Sanju’s story into three volumes. The first Volume would take you into his story until he went into rehabilitation for drug cure. The second volume would go through his marriage with Richa Sharma., the divorce, and her tragic death.
In the final volume you will get to read about his court procedures, his probation, and other details.
To help in writing the book, Sanjay Dutt would be personally sitting with the writer over several sessions sharing his darkest fears and thoughts. According to Gupta, this would be a “no-holds-barred” story. “Sanjay Dutt’s life”, according to Neelesh Mishra, who is a lyricist, “is an amazing story. It mirrors the sunshine and the darkness of Bollywood itself. I see it as a very challenging international project, far more difficult than the three books I’ve written so far. Hope I do justice to it.”

Aishwarya Rai - The most beautiful woman in the world



See these images, photos of Aishwarya Rai.She is the reigning queen of bollywood. an actress,a successful international model and now married to the "Junior" Big B. She is the only indian actress to have been interviewed by Oprah Winfrey.

Aishwarya Rai was born in the south indian state of Karnataka in Manglore on 1st Nov 1973. She was younger of the two siblings, her brother being 3 yrs elder. When she was about 4 years old her family moved to Bombay permanatly. Her father worked as a merchant navy officer. Aishwarya did her schooling at Arya Vidya Mandir, Santacruz. Academically, she did very well and earned her position as the head girl of her school. Ash chose the science stream while at DG Ruparel College, her favorite subject being Zoology. Aishwarya wanted to do medicine, but circumstances didn't let her. Instead she chose Architecture and passed the interview at Raheja College with flying colors. By this time, Aishwarya had started getting modelling assignments. She then decided to take a break from architecture and concentrate on modelling. From that point there was no looking back. Ash became a household name with the pepsi ad campaign. She was crowned Miss Femina World and went on to win the Miss world title at Sun City in 1994. Ash had now joined the Bollywood film industry and working under many prestigious banners.

Hema Malini: Dream Girl of Bollywood



Hema Malini is another one of my all-time favorite actresses of Bollywod. She is remembered by one and all as the “Dream Girl” of Bollywood due to her unforgettable role in the movie ‘Dream girl’ paired opposite the actor Dharmendra. I was in love with them both and loved to watch them on screen together. They were probably one of the most romantic couples on screen in those days. And their romantic interest in each other in real life aided in their movies being box office hits.


Hema Malini has done a lot of work in Hindi cinema. She can proudly boast of playing the romantic lead role as a heroine in more than 1000 films. The only other actress known to match this is Rekha. She was born in Madras on October 16, 1948. She trained as a Bharat Natyam dancer and made her debut in Raj kapoor”s film “Sapnon ka Saudagar” in 1968. She was the second South Indian film star next to Vyjayantimala to be a major hindi film star.
Ironically, her career had almost ended before it could even begin. She was thrown out of a Tamil film in 1964, for the reason that she had no “star appeal”! Hema then resolved to make it big in the place where it mattered more - Bollywood.


And what a performance it has been! She has acted in a variety of roles and made quite an impact in the industry. There would be a huge void that would be irreplaceable after her exit. She has made her mark not only in her acting career but also as a proficient and professional classical dancer. She is truly a woman of substance today and I look upto her as a good role model for women today. Her beauty and grace has charmed the hearts of many a men and continue to do so even today!
She has been paired opposite the then top heroes of the industry, Dev Anand, Rajesh Khanna, Jeetender, Dharmendra, Raaj Kumar, Sanjeev Kumar, Amitabh Bachchan etc…
Her roles to be remembered are: As Raaj Kumar’s Scheming mistress in Lal Pathar (1971). She not only made the audience empathize with her negative role but also stole a march over Rakhee, a great actress of that time. She dared to play the role of a young widow in Andaaz (1971), a role that was turned down by most actresses. She tried to change her glamorous image by working with Gulzar and did some of her best and perhaps most introspective work in films like – Khushboo (1975), Kinara (1977) and Meera (1979).


She has shown daring roles not only in cinema but also in her real life by having an affair and marrying Dharmendra who was already married at that time. She took up the role of the second wife and has shown great courage and determination by sticking to her ideals and living life on her own terms.
She has a lot more than just films and her dance career to her credit. She is also a successful magazine editor (New Woman).She has also joined politics and is an active member of the Rajya Sabha. She has contributed a lot, in her own ways, towards the cultural development of this country. And we are proud of her! Unfortunately, there aren’t that many roles for women of her age in the hindi cinema and therefore we are deprived of this great actress’s beauty and grace and talent, that would have been a treat for sore eyes. She made a come back with Baghbaan (2003) and it was an instant hit.

Shah Rukh Khan and the “Legion of Honor”!



Well it seems our erstwhile Shah Rukh Khan, the Bollywood superstar, follows where Big B goes. What with stepping into Amitabh Bachchan’s shoes as the KBC host and then joined his wax figurine at Madam Tussaud’s and now he has joined yet another prestigious club.
The actor has been chosen for the “Orde Des Arts et des Lettres” award of the French government for his exceptional career. Shah Rukh‘s name was recommended to the President of France by French ambassador in New Delhi Dominique Girard and it was quickly accepted!
The other international recipients of this award include celebrities like Leonardo diCaprio, Bruce Willis, Sharon Stone, Uma Thurman, Meryl Streep and Robert Redford. A few months back, Amitabh Bachchan had received the “Legion of Honor”. The connection between the two (or is it competition) may never end!
